Editor Reviews
I've been using the Photo Editor - Lumii app for a while now, and it's become my go-to for quick photo touch-ups. It's a photo editing app that lets you apply filters, adjust lighting, add text, and do all sorts of basic to intermediate edits right on your phone. The app is available for free download on the Google Play Store and the Apple App Store. I first installed it a couple of years ago, and it's been consistently updated since. On Google Play, it has over 100 million downloads, which shows how popular it is. You can download and install the app without paying anything, and you don't even need to register an account to start using most features, which I really appreciate for simplicity. Of course, there are in-app purchases to unlock premium filters and tools, and you'll see some ads in the free version, but they're not too intrusive.
Using Lumii is pretty straightforward. I usually open a photo, play with the 'Beauty' tools to smooth skin a bit, then pick a filter from their huge collection. One tip I've learned is to use the 'Adjust' menu to fine-tune the filter's intensity instead of just slapping it on at full strength. For social media posts, their text and sticker library is super handy. The app saves your edit history, so you can easily revert a step if you don't like a change.
Compared to other apps in the same genre, like VSCO or Snapseed, I keep coming back to Lumii. Why? For everyday editing, it just feels faster and more intuitive. VSCO has a specific aesthetic with its famous presets, but I find Lumii's filter variety to be broader for different moods. Snapseed is incredibly powerful for precise control, but sometimes I just want a one-tap fix, and Lumii delivers that. The balance between ease of use and having enough tools is what makes this app stand out for me. It doesn't try to be a professional desktop editor; it's a solid, reliable mobile photo editor that gets the job done beautifully.
Features
- 🎨 Massive, Well-Organized Filter Library: Unlike some apps where filters feel random, Lumii categorizes them beautifully (Portrait, Food, Landscape, etc.). Finding the right vibe for your photo is quick, and you can preview them in a grid before applying.
- ✏️ All-in-One Editing Toolkit: After a filter, you're not done. The app packs everything – from precise curve adjustments and color balance (tools you'd find in pro apps like Lightroom) to fun elements like doodling and double exposure, all in one place. You rarely need to jump between multiple apps.
- 🤳 Smart Beauty Tools for Portraits: For selfies and portraits, the 'Beauty' features are impressive. It's not just about smoothing skin; you can reshape faces, whiten teeth, and apply makeup digitally in a very natural way, which rivals dedicated apps like Facetune for basic edits.
- 📱 Optimized for Social Sharing: The export options are tailored for platforms like Instagram and TikTok. You can choose the exact resolution and aspect ratio, and the app maintains great image quality even after compression, which is a common pain point with other free editors.
Pros
- 🚀 Speed and Simplicity: The interface is clutter-free. From opening the app to saving an edited photo, the process is significantly faster than in more complex apps like Adobe Lightroom Mobile, making it perfect for on-the-go edits.
- 🎭 Filter Quality and Diversity: The filters in Lumii often produce more vibrant and 'ready-to-post' results compared to the sometimes subtler, film-like presets in VSCO. They have a wider emotional range, from bright and cheerful to moody and dramatic.
- 💸 Generous Free Tier: You can achieve a lot without paying. The ad presence is less annoying than in many similar free apps, and the core editing tools are not locked behind a paywall, unlike some features in PicsArt.
Cons
- ⚠️ Premium Paywall for Best Features: The most unique and advanced filters, along with some special editing tools, require a subscription. This can be frustrating when you see the perfect effect but can't use it.
- 📶 Performance with Large Files: Editing very high-resolution photos (like those from a DSLR) can sometimes cause the app to lag or crash, an area where a powerhouse like Snapseed handles things more smoothly.
- 🔧 Limited Layer Control: While it has double exposure, it lacks true, non-destructive layer editing. For complex composites or text overlays with blending modes, you'd still need a more advanced app like Photoshop Express.
